With the incredible views and 5 acres of outdoor space you will find our modern 5 BDR Craftsman / Asian home giving you lots of room to relax, enjoy, entertain. This home is country and culture! Quiet surroundings but just minutes to downtown Ashland for theaters, restaurants and shopping.
In addition to the large gourmet kitchen there is an additional outdoor eating and entertaining area in a protected courtyard with a gas grill.
The living space is light and open and has an additional 1000 feet of outdoor deck equipped with outdoor furniture to enjoy the views and all that nature has to offer. At night enjoy the uninterrupted view of the stars.
Our unique location gives you a base spot for many surrounding day trips or outdoor activities, summer and winter.

We stayed at Dragonfly Hill over Thanksgiving. It was plenty big for 10 people and it had a very nice kitchen for cooking Thanksgiving Dinner. The home was clean, well-maintained and well-stocked. It is a beautiful location with views of Ashland in the distance, although its only a ten minute drive to downtown. We spotted tons of wildlife just wandering by the house, even some deer laying down, resting in the yard. Our only disappointment was that there was no cable/satellite for watching football on Thanksgiving which we didn't realize from the ad, and that would be our only hesitation in recommending the place, but overall, a nice value for a large group.Recommended for: Families with teenagers, families with young children, girls getaway.
